About Ethics and Professional Responsibility Law in Rawang, Malaysia
Ethics and professional responsibility law in Rawang, Malaysia, involves the principles and standards of behavior that govern individuals and organizations in professional settings. This domain ensures that professionals act with integrity, fairness, and accountability in their duties, fostering trust between service providers and the public. In Rawang, these laws are shaped by a combination of national legislation, local regulations, and professional codes of conduct that seek to uphold ethical standards in diverse fields such as law, medicine, and business.

Local Laws Overview
In Rawang, and broadly Malaysia, ethics and professional responsibility are governed by a mix of statutory laws, regulatory frameworks, and industry-specific guidelines. Key aspects include:
- The Legal Profession Act 1976: Governs the legal profession, setting standards for conduct and the handling of complaints.
- Medical Act 1971: Outlines the ethical practices required in the medical field.
- Companies Act 2016: Provides a framework for corporate governance and ethical obligations of company directors and officers.
- Professional Codes of Conduct: Many professions have their own set of ethical guidelines, which must be followed alongside national laws.
- Anti-Corruption and Ethics Accountability: Laws to prevent corruption and encourage transparency in professional dealings are strictly enforced.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What is considered professional misconduct in Malaysia?
Professional misconduct is any behavior by a professional that contradicts the standards of practice or ethics set by the governing bodies or professional associations.
2. How can one file a complaint against a professional in Rawang?
Complaints can typically be filed with the relevant professional association or regulatory body, which will then investigate the allegations according to their procedures.
3. Are there specific laws about corporate ethics?
Yes, the Companies Act 2016 outlines the responsibilities and ethical obligations of companies, particularly pertaining to corporate governance and transparency.
4. What role does the Malaysian Bar Council play in ethical oversight?
The Malaysian Bar Council monitors legal professionals, ensuring compliance with ethical standards and handling disputes related to professional conduct.
5. Can ethical breaches lead to criminal charges?
Yes, in cases where an ethical breach also violates criminal laws, it can lead to prosecution under Malaysian justice systems.
6. How often are ethical guidelines reviewed?
Ethical guidelines are typically reviewed periodically by professional associations and regulatory bodies to remain relevant to evolving industry standards.
7. What support is available for whistleblowers?
Malaysia has whistleblower protection laws to safeguard individuals who report unethical practices in good faith.
8. Can ethics violations impact licensing?
Yes, severe violations can result in suspension or revocation of a professional's license to practice.
9. How are ethical breaches penalized?
Penalties vary depending on the severity and nature of the breach, ranging from reprimands to financial penalties and even disbarment or deregistration.
10. Are there educational programs on professional responsibility available in Rawang?
Many professional organizations provide ongoing education and training on ethics and professional responsibility to keep members informed.
